Subhas Phal Desai, Public Welfare Minister of the BJP government of Goa state of India, gave good news for the widows. He announced to give a monthly pension of 4000 taka to the widowed widows to raise children and overcome their helpless situation.

The minister said that children of widows who are below 21 years of age will get a pension of Rs 4,000 per month. In BJP-ruled Goa, the social welfare minister said that if a widow applies for pension, she will not be denied the opportunity of the ‘Griha Aadhaar’ scheme.

At present, widowed women aged 40 to 79 in Goa, India receive a monthly pension of Rs 2,500 from the Social Welfare Minister. But to get it they have to be deprived of the benefit of ‘griha aadhaar’. However, according to the new announcement of the Goa government, this time widows will not be deprived of the benefits of ‘Griha Aadhaar’ to get pension.

According to the new Goa government rules, a widow can apply for a widow’s pension of Rs 2,500 there, directly to the social welfare department. If she has children, the widow will also get the additional benefit of ‘Griha Aadhaar’ until the child reaches the age of 21 years. He will get a pension of 4 thousand taka per month.

Also a fresh, verification phase will begin for the Atal Asara Yojana in Goa. Subhash Desai says that he has allocated 20 crore rupees for the current financial year. In the current year they have received applications under this scheme. For that, a new verification phase will begin.
